There is a fairly steep and narrow unpaved side road that runs from the summit of US ALT14 up to a fascinating Indian medicine wheel - an Indian version of Stonehenge. There is no entrance charge. The rocks are not standing stones, just laid on the ground in the form of a spoked wheel. This is now a National Historic Site.
In the Bighorn National Forest, Wyoming, I know you put US Alt 14 west of Sheridan on your list. But US 14 just south of there is also excellent.
